#326b0f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#326b0f is composed of 19.6% red, 42%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 86% yellow and 58% black. It has a hue angle of 97.2 degrees, a saturation of 75.4% and a lightness of 23.9%. #326b0f color hex could be obtained by blending #64d61e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

#326b0f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#326b0f has RGB values of R:50, G:107, B:15 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0, Y:0.86,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 3304207.
